Air freight is the transportation of goods by aircraft. It is the fastest available mode of international shipping and is particularly suited to time-sensitive, high-value or perishable goods. Air freight is priced on either the actual weight or the volumetric (dimensional) weight — whichever is greater. Volumetric weight is calculated as:
For example, a box measuring 60 × 40 × 30 cm has a volumetric weight of 12 kg. If the actual weight is only 8 kg, you will be charged for 12 kg.
Most commercial goods can be shipped by air freight. However, there are restrictions on hazardous materials, lithium batteries and certain chemicals. Our team will advise you on whether your goods are suitable for air transport and whether any special documentation is required.
All air freight shipments must comply with UK export regulations including the New Export System (NES). On arrival in Nigeria, goods go through Nigerian Customs Service (NCS) import procedures. Maits Services Ltd handles all customs documentation on your behalf, ensuring a smooth clearance process.
